    Post by Shady2K Sun Mar 12, 2023 3:49 pm

    Chucky wrote:Hey guys. I missed the entire previous thread and all of the Saturday game action for beer reasons.
    Can anyone give me a brief summary of what I missed.
    Thanks in advance.

    Roosters/Warriors
    - Walker actually looks a decent prospect, maybe a sneaky pick up after their bye
    - Teddy robbed of a 60+ score. As an owner I'm not worried, if you're a non-owner I'd make him a priority after their bye
    - EButcher plodded his way to 44 but not an urgent trade out imo
    - Cheese is a trade out plain and simple. Sluggish and playing injured
    - SJ winding back the clock but always risk with him
    - Harris is a weapon, may try to get him in asap
    - Egan continuing good start to the year but surely attacking stats are unsustainable
    - CNK got a HIA, unfortunate
    - Ford also failed HIA, unfortunate

    Dolphins/Raiders
    - Hammer went well gain. Personally might mark him as someone I missed, but I still think he'll have his very low games as well
    - Nicholls going well with good base, another one missed
    - Katoa solid and is a slow burn
    - Tapine shit minutes but good PPM
    - HSS playable, no complaints about him. Needs cleaner ball though

    Storm/Dogs
    - Grant solid, he gets heaps of demerits but backs up with good attacking stats
    - Katoa robbed of a potential 80+ score but his potential looks huge playing outside Hughes
    - Welch solid, reckon his stocks are up now with NAS injured
    - Loiero solid money maker
    - Warbrick another 30 with no tries. He'll have his boom game soon
    - Kiraz enormous, if you have massive balls like Matt then you'll buy him
    - Preston is an auto trade in next week if named to start
    - Mahoney solid, good option if you need a HOK
    - Alamoti continuing CTR roulette but he played well and kicks off his $$ gain
    - Perham same as above if you have him
    - Burton out of sorts, on the watchlist though
